Hannah McNeill, a therapist at LifeStance Health in Massachusetts, offers compassionate and expert care to adults facing challenging mental health issues. Specializing in the treatment of trauma, anxiety, depression, and grief, Hannah creates a supportive environment where individuals can work through their personal struggles. With a certification in Trauma Practice, she is particularly skilled at helping clients process difficult life events and heal from past trauma. Serving individuals throughout Massachusetts, she provides both individual and couples therapy to adults across various life stages. Hannah is especially passionate about working with women’s mental health issues, including post-partum depression and anxiety, and helping clients manage the complexities of trauma. In addition, she offers support for couples navigating relationship challenges, providing guidance through Couples/Marital Counseling to strengthen and rebuild connections. Her approach is grounded in evidence-based therapeutic techniques like Acceptance & Commitment Therapy (ACT) and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), ensuring that her clients receive effective, personalized care. In addition to her trauma and relationship work, Hannah serves a diverse population, including men, women, and LGBTQ+ individuals, as well as those coping with the effects of head injuries. She strives to empower all her clients by equipping them with practical tools to manage their mental health and improve their overall well-being.
